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Bare-bellied Hedgehog | Dusky Cockroach |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um | Chordata (Chordates) | Arthropoda (Arthropods) |
| Class | Mammalia (Mammals) | Insecta (Insects) |
| Order | Erinaceomorpha (Erinaceomorpha) | Blattodea (Blattodea) |
| Family | Erinaceidae | Ectobiidae |
| Genus | Paraechinus | Ectobius |
| Species | Paraechinus nudiventris | Ectobius lapponicus |
